Your first Karate class at Cutting Edge Kempo Karate of Holbrook

Nervous about walking into a Karate dojo for the first time? Almost everyone is, and a good sensei expects beginners to come through the door. Here's what to know. What to expect: a typical first class is a warm-up, then drilling basic stances, blocks, punches, and kicks — not hard sparring. Step to the side whenever you need to; no one will bat an eye. What to wear: athletic wear you can move in (or a gi if you have one); you'll train barefoot. What to bring: water, and a mouthguard if you have one — many dojos lend a loaner gi for a first class, so it's worth asking when you call. As you keep training you'll add your own gi and the belt your dojo awards you. Kumite (sparring) eases in gradually, once your fundamentals are solid. Arrive 10–15 minutes early to sign a waiver and meet the sensei. It gets easier fast — most people feel far more at home by their third class.

Karate is a contact sport. Ease in, train within your limits, listen to your instructors, and if you have any injuries or health concerns, mention them before class and check with a doctor if you're unsure.
